ST MYERS (USDOT 567801) is unrated by Vektor because the carrier's FMCSA record does not contain enough evidence for a safety score as of Jun 13, 2026.
The carrier holds active common and contract for-hire operating authority per FMCSA L&I as of Jun 13, 2026.
It has an active BIPD insurance filing with a $750,000 limit in force from NORTHLAND INSURANCE COMPANY effective Jul 25, 2025 in FMCSA L&I's current snapshot as of Jun 13, 2026.
The carrier received 0 roadside inspections in the last 24 months — 0 vehicle-level and 0 driver-level, according to FMCSA roadside-inspection data refreshed Jun 13, 2026.
The carrier has 0 reportable crashes in the last 24 months and 0 fatal crashes across the full FMCSA crash record available as of Jun 13, 2026.
It reports 1 power unit and 1 driver in its most recent MCS-150 filing dated Jun 2, 2025.
It has no FMCSA-assigned safety rating in the federal record refreshed Jun 13, 2026.
ST MYERS's USDOT number is 567801, and its motor carrier number is MC-277552.
As of Jun 13, 2026, ST MYERS is active in the FMCSA register with common, contract, broker operating authority on file.
ST MYERS operates 1 power unit and 1 driver per its most recent MCS-150 filing.
ST MYERS is based in SPRAY, OR.
